Pbs: Maya Angelou: Memory and Setting in "I Know Why the Caged Bird Sings"

Curated by ACT

Explore how growing up in the South during the Jim Crow Era influenced Maya Angelou's writing in this video [4:45] from American Masters, Maya Angelou: And Still I Rise. The power of memory and the importance of setting inform both the video and discussion questions as students are asked to consider why Maya Angelou chose to write about her own life in her famous autobiography, "I Know Why the Caged Bird Sings."
